Tacho Calibration Had Expired

A County Tyrone haulage operator has been fined a total of £750 plus a £15 offender levy at East Tyrone magistrates’ court.

The conviction arose when DVA Enforcement Officers examined a Mercedes rigid tipper goods vehicle at the DVA Test Centre in Cookstown. The vehicle tachograph data
was analysed and it was noted that the vehicles tachograph calibration had expired.

In view of the findings, the Departments records were checked and it was noted that the vehicle did not hold a goods vehicle certificate and that the vehicle was specified on a different operator`s licence and that there was therefore an intention to deceive by the operator.

 

Failed to Take Daily Rest

A County Antrim driver was convicted at Antrim magistrates’ court and fined a total of £500 plus a £15 offender levy.

The conviction arose when DVA Enforcement Officers stopped and examined a Scania articulated good vehicle in combination with a 4 axle Hino tipper lorry in the Toome area. Analysis of the driver`s tachograph card identified infringements relating to failure to take daily breaks on multiple occasions.

 

Multiple Infringements on EU Rules

A County Armagh haulage driver appearing at Ballymena Magistrates Court was fined a total of £700 plus a £15 offender levy.

It was after DVA Enforcement Officers stopped and examined a 3 axle Scania Articulated goods vehicle in combination with a 3 axle Montracon trailer in the Larne area. During the examination analysis of the driver`s digital tachograph card identified multiple infringements in relation to EU rules on breaks including failure to take daily rest and also exceeding the daily driving period.

As the driver was unable to verify a UK address, three court financial deposits were taken at the roadside.

 

Driver Exceeded Daily Driving Hours

A County Tyrone haulage driver was convicted at Ballymena Magistrates Court and fined a total of £500 plus a £15 offender levy.

The conviction arose when DVA Enforcement Officers stopped and examined a Scania 3 x 3 axle articulated goods vehicle in the Larne area.

During the examination an analysis of the driver’s tachograph card identified infringements relating to failure to take daily breaks and exceeding the maximum permitted daily driving time.
